The Africa Continental Free Trade Area (AfCFTA) agreement which kicked off on 1st of January, 2021 holds a lot of prospects for the people of Africa. Several pundits and major organisations have lauded the initiative, but it presents tough questions for policymakers and huge opportunities for tech startups and innovators in Africa. An industry sector curator, entrepreneur, African youth leader and policy expert, Carl Oshodi shares expert opinions on how important the tech ecosystem is in the success of the AfCFTA.
